Lubin--Tate Iwasawa Theory for CM elliptic curves with p inert

par Muhammad Manji

Description

The Iwasawa theory for CM elliptic curves is a rich problem which has been studied over decades. In the 1990s Rubin proved a 2-variable main conjecture without p-adic L-functions independent of splitting behaviour of p, leading to a main conjecture with p-adic L-functions when p splits. However, a 2-variable main conjecture for p inert remains out of reach. In this work, joint with A.Lei, we prove a main conjecture in the Lubin--Tate direction (utilising the full Z_p^2 extension of the CM field). We also extend the interpolation region of the attached p-adic L-function of Schneider-Teitelbaum and demonstrate the relationship between the p-adic periods involved.
